That's quite an accomplishment...!

It reminds me of yet one more Red Sox disappointment. In 1967, Twenty-one-year-old Bill Rohr pitched his first major league game for the Red Sox against the New York Yankees. Rohr was down to only needing to get one more strike on Elston Howard in the 9th for a no-hitter. Howard hit a weak single, and Rohr's no-hitter was ruined. The next Yankee was an out giving Rohr a 3-0 win over the Bronx Bombers, but no no-hitter. :cry:

(Interestingly, Elston Howard was traded to the Red Sox later that year.)
